文章目录
Collection接口
List接口
List接口是Collection接口的子接口
List接口的特点:
1.有序的集合(存储和取出有一定顺序)
2.方法具有索引
3.允许存储相同元素
ArrayList
ArrayList是List接口的实现类
特点:
内部的数据结构是数组,内存是连续的
查询速度快
增删速度慢
异步 线程不安全的集合
默认容量是10
每次默认扩容量是当前容量加上当前容量的一半 10–>15–>22–>33
LinkedList
LinkedList也是List接口的实现类
特点:
底层的数据结构是双向不循环链表,内存不连续
增删速度快
查询速度慢
异步 线程不安全的集合
没有默认容量